Abstract

Brief introduction. Education is a vehicle of change that is operationalized and further fueled through several interconnected gears, such as globalization, technological advancements, geopolitical, and socio-cultural rapid developments. These transformative metaprocesses have created the necessity of radical and systemic transformations in the current higher education system in Armenia. Consequently, the higher education system in Armenia faces numerous challenges and problems that are mainly conditioned by the requirements stipulated by the development of knowledge-based economy, educational innovations, and innovative technologies. On the other hand, the lack of national strategy on higher education at state level and limited targeted state funding have exacerbated the situation. Consequently, the Armenian higher education system is lagging from international developments, and there is a mismatch between the current delivery of higher education and market needs in Armenia. If this lagging continues in the long run, it will eventually create the “intellectual bankruptcy” of higher education system in Armenia. Thus, the Government of the Republic of Armenia (RA) should develop and endorse a competitive higher education strategy and innovative university strategic management models. These two constructs should be comprehensively developed for the coming decade in close cooperation with all higher education stakeholders, including the RA universities. It is also necessary to ensure the development of efficient university strategic management models, the deployment of which will enable universities to develop their strategic management processes and will align human, financial and other resources to the implementation of national strategy of higher education, state priorities, and long-term development of higher education in Armenia.
